Crime
Montgomery, Llanfihangel-yng-Ngwyn
Breaking and entering the house of prosecutor's father and stealing money therefrom. Certificate shows that prisoner was indicted for stealing a horse at Mont. Great Sessions in Sept. 1826 and was convicted for a felony at Dolgellau and imprisoned for 12 months, and that he has only been out of gaol for 6 months. more
Offence type:
Capital offences against property
Specific offence:
Breaking & entering
Accused
David Hughes, LabourerMontgomery, Pennant Melangell 1
Plea: Not guilty.
Prosecutor
Thomas Roberts the younger, LlanfihangelResult
Verdict:
Not guilty of housebreaking, guilty of thef
Punishment:
Transported for 7 years2

Crime
Denbigh, Llandrillo-yn-Rhos
Malicious damage to turnpike. One examinant indicates that the prisoner agreed to apply for provision to take stones from Penmaen Rocks, where he worked 'through the side bar at Colwyn Bridge free of Toll until the old road...was widened'. However, 'the stone posts from which the chains were suspended' were immediately damaged. The petition indicates that the prisoner's wages were reduced due to the erection of the toll gate and that no warning had been given of its erection. more
Offence type:
Riots and other public order offences
Specific offence:
Riots, turnpike
Accused
William Davies, Quarryman 1Denbigh, Llandrillo-yn-Rhos
Plea: Guilty.
Prosecutor
Result
Verdict:
Guilty.
Punishment:
Fined 1/-, to keep the peace for 12 months
